NY: Doubleday, Page & Company, 1902. Pencil signatue on ffep, lightly age-toned endpapers, else textblock is clean and tight. Embossed front cover, bumped/fraying head and foot of spine, bumped corners, soiled/scuffed back cover. 426p. Victorian literature.. First Edition. Embossed Cloth. Very Good. Illus. by Lee Woodward Zigler illustrations; Decorations by J.E. Laub. 8vo - over 7¾" - 9¾" tall. Hardcover.
